Meet Dr Hammer

Dr Kate Hammer FRSA, our Learning Advocate, graduated magna cum laude from Brown University with a B.A. Hons in Semiotics. She holds a Ph.D. in Drama and Theatre Studies from Roehampton, where she taught intermittently 1997-2014. Committed to lifelong learning, Kate earned a postgraduate certificate in Business and Individual Coaching in 2017, and has also studied Teaching and Learning in Higher Education and psychotherapy at the postgraduate level.

A skilled writer, Kate has published in American Theatre Magazine, Contemporary Theatre Review and her TDR cover article was anthologised. She is currently working on her first novel, having been signed by A.M. Heath in late 2016.

Kate’s international reputation in the fields of workplace creativity and commercial story design has led to keynotes in Europe and North America, guest lecturing at Cambridge University’s Judge Business School, Austrian Marketing University, Notre Dame University’s iVia executive education and Rotman School of Management in Toronto. In 2015, Canadian Professor Emeritus Min Basadur at McMaster University named Kate a Senior Research Fellow of The Centre for Research in Applied Creativity in Ontario.
